◉Under our Constitution, some powers belong to the federal
government. What is one power of the federal government? Answer: To
print money
To declare war
To make treaties


◉Why do some states have more Representatives than other states?
Answer: Because of the state's population


◉What are two rights in the Declaration of Independence? Answer:
Life and pursuit of happiness


◉What document announced our independence from Great Britain?
Answer: Declaration of Independence


◉What is the economic system in the United States? Answer:
Capitalist Economy

,◉What is the "rule of law"? Answer: Everyone must follow the law
-Institutions are exempts from the law
-Leaders are exempt from obeying the law
-Government is all powerful


◉When was the Constitution written? Answer: 1787


◉How many amendments does the Constitution have? Answer:
twenty-seven (27)


◉Name a branch or part of the government. Answer: Legislative,
Executive, Judicial


◉What are the two parts of the U.S. Congress? Answer: Senate and
House of Representatives


◉How many U.S. Senators are there? Answer: one hundred (100)


◉We elect a U.S. Senator for how many years? Answer: 6


◉If the President can no longer serve, who becomes President? Answer:
Vice-President

, ◉What does the President's Cabinet do? Answer: advises the President


◉In which state is the Statue of Liberty? Answer: New York


◉Name one issue that did NOT lead to the Civil War. Answer: Railroad
expansion


◉Which is NOT a national holiday? Answer: Valentine's Day


◉We elect a President for how many years? Answer: four (4)


◉In what month do we vote for President? Answer: November


◉What is the name of the Vice President of the United States now?
Answer: Kamala Harris


◉Who signs bills to become laws? Answer: The President


◉What is the highest court in the United States? Answer: Supreme
Court


◉How many justices are on the Supreme Court? Answer: 9
